If you wish to defend against the claims set forth in the following pages, you must take action within (20) days after this complaint and notice are served, by entering a written appearance personally or by attorney and filing in writing with the court your defenses or objections to the claim set forth against you. You are warned that if you fail to do so, the case may proceed without you and a judgment may be entered against you by the court without further notice for any money claimed in the complaint or for any other claim or relief requested by the plaintiff. You may lose money or property or other rights important to you. YOU SHOULD TAKE THIS PAPER TO YOUR LAWYER AT ONCE. Plaintiff is CITIBANK (SOUTH DAKOTA), N.A., with place of business located at 701 East 60th Street North, Sioux Falls, South Dakota. 2. Defendant is Kathy J Blosser, who resides at 5950 Michaele Drive, Enola, Cumberland County, Pennsylvania. 3. Plaintiff is a national banking association, engaged in various types of banking business including consumer lending through the issuance of credit cards. 4. Plaintiff furnished consumer credit to the defendant by means of a(n) THE HOME DEPOT credit card with account number ending in 1229 hereinafter referred to as the credit card account. 5. Plaintiff kept accurate running records of all debits and credits to the account. 6. Plaintiff mailed to defendant monthly statements for the account including the billing statement attached hereto as Exhibit A. The monthly statements accurately stated the previous balance, the debits and credits to the account for the prior billing period. 7. Before plaintiff mailed Exhibit A, defendant had for many months made payments on account of the billing statement or retained the statement without payment. 8. Defendant's actions as set forth above constituted an account stated between parties for the sum of $1,813.32 which sum reflects the Exhibit A statement balance less credits, if any, which were applied subsequent to the date of Exhibit A. Wherefore, plaintiff demands judgment against defendant for the sum of $1,813.32, and the costs of this action. Burton Neil & Associates, P.C.
